Why Wall Cabinets Are Ideal for Dhaka Homes

1 Space Efficiency

Dhaka residences often face space constraints. Wall-mounted cabinets free up floor area, making rooms feel airier—essential in city apartments where every square foot counts.

2 Aesthetics & Style

Well-designed cabinets become focal points. From intricate wood carvings rooted in Bangladeshi tradition to sleek lacquered finishes, you can express your personal style without compromising on elegance.

3 Adaptability to Local Needs

Humidity and heat in Dhaka demand careful material choices. Wall cabinets made of moisture-resistant plywood or treated MDF ensure longevity, while paint and laminate finishes protect against warping.

Key Considerations Before Designing Wall Cabinets

1 Understanding Dhaka Home Layouts

  • Low Ceilings: Opt for shorter units or floating shelves to maintain an open feel.
  • Load-Bearing Walls: Verify with a structural engineer before heavy installations.

2 Material Selection for Humidity & Heat

  • Marine-Grade Plywood or High-Density MDF with water-resistant coatings.
  • Solid Teak or Sal Wood for traditional aesthetics—ensure proper seasoning.

4 Innovative Wall Cabinet Design Ideas

1 Glass-Front Display Cabinets

glass door wall cabinet

Ideal for showcasing china or decorative items; tempered glass resists humidity.

2. Corner & L-Shaped Cabinets

L shaped wall cabinet

Utilize awkward corners; carousel shelving makes contents easily reachable.

3. Open-Shelving Hybrid Cabinet

Combine closed and open sections to display accents while hiding clutter.

4. Minimalist Lacquered Surfaces

Gloss white or muted pastels kept sleek and handle-free for a modern look.

Space-Optimization & Functional Tips

  • Vertical Dividers for baking trays, cutting boards, or serving platters.
  • Pull-Down Racks in high cabinets for easy access.
  • Lazy Susans in corner units to maximise reach.
  • Soft-Close Hinges & Drawers to protect delicate items.

Maintenance & Longevity

  • Monthly Dusting with a microfiber cloth.
  • Quarterly Inspection of hinges, screws, and sealant.
  • Avoid Direct Sunlight on lacquered surfaces to prevent fading.

Common Pitfalls & How to Avoid Them

  • Overcrowding Walls: Strike balance between function and aesthetics.
  • Ignoring Structural Limits: Always confirm load capacities.
  • Poor Ventilation in Wet Zones: Use moisture-resistant backs and shelves near kitchens and bathrooms.
